What is Meteor Shower?
1.
when one takes a massive shit from great heights. generally while positioning one's self atop of a public bathroom stall, placing the feet and hands at all four corners.
i was totally jonesing for a thrill so i decided to pull a meteor shower at the bus station just to pass the time.
See
2.
to diarrhea in a girl's pussy. (a variation of "spacedocking")
I wanted to give that girl a meteor shower but I missed her pussy and got diarrhea all over her stomach.
See
Random Words:
1.
To diatribe, monologue, speak ad infinitum about the most mundane aspects of one's own life and experiences
Brian is going to foss..